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up

Water damage can be sneaky – it’s essential to catch warning signs early to prevent costly repairs and structural damage.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ells. If you notice a persistent musty odor in your home, it could be a sign of hidden moisture or water damage. Our team can help you detect and resolve the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Watch for water stains. If you notice water stains or discoloration on your ceilings or walls, it’s a sign that water has seeped into your home’s structure. Our team can help you identify the source and provide effective solutions to prevent further damage.

Spongy or Soft Flooring

Don’t ignore soft flooring. If your flooring feels spongy or soft, it could be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you assess the damage and provide effective solutions to restore your flooring to its original condition.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int is a warning sign. If your paint or wallpaper is peeling or bubbling, it’s a sign of water damage or high humidity. Our team can help you identify the source and provide effective solutions to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ped flooring is a red flag. If your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s a sign of water damage or uneven drying. Our team can help you assess the damage and provide effective solutions to restore your flooring to its original condition.

Discoloration or Cracking in Walls or Ceilings

Don’t ignore discoloration. If you notice discoloration or cracking in your walls or ceilings, it’s a sign of water damage or uneven drying. Our team can help you identify the source and provide effective solutions to prevent further damage.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Morrisville, NC

The cost of water damage cleanup services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$1,000 to $5,000 for water damage cleanup services. But, prices can range from $500 to $20,000 or more, depending on the extent of the damage and the materials required for repairs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Affected area size and water volume
Mold Remediation and Prevention $1,000 – $5,000 Affected area size and type of mold
Structural Drying and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Affected area size and type of repairs needed
Final Inspection and Certificate of Completion Free None

Keep in mind that prices can vary depending on your specific situation. To get an accurate estimate, we recommend scheduling a free on-site assessment with our team.
